For over 75 years, PIPESTONE has been serving our mission of Helping Farmers Today Create the Farms of Tomorrow. In 1942, the Pipestone Veterinary Clinic was founded as a large animal veterinary practice. Pipestone System, a farm management service, was founded in 1988.
Pipestone has evolved over the years to include production driven research, nutrition management, animal health, record keeping and marketing services all designed to support the individual family farmer.
Today, PIPESTONE proudly works with over 1500 farmers, serving our mission of Helping Farmers Today Create the Farms of Tomorrow. We seek to enhance the family farm, living our core values provides the foundation to help our pig farmers to be the very best in the world.
